About the Role
An exciting opportunity has arisen for a Regional Estimator to join a growing and dynamic business within the manufacturing/construction sector. This is a key role within the commercial team, focused on delivering accurate, timely, and competitive quotations while supporting business growth and customer success. You will play an important part in ensuring the estimating function operates efficiently, balancing speed, accuracy, and commercial performance. Working closely with internal teams and external stakeholders, you will help drive strong conversion rates and maintain high levels of customer satisfaction.
Key Responsibilities
- Review and assess incoming enquiries, identifying and escalating any risks or missing information
- Prepare accurate and competitive quotes and estimates
- Follow up on quotations in line with internal processes
- Act as the commercial owner of quotations, ensuring they are accurate, deliverable, and competitive
- Collaborate with external sales teams to maximise conversion opportunities
- Liaise with customers, suppliers, and internal departments
- Support smooth handover of orders to operational teams
- Work closely with production and planning teams where required
- Contribute to continuous improvement of sales and estimating processes
- Adapt flexibly to support wider sales and commercial activities

How to prepare for a job interview at ACS Business Performance Ltd
✨Know Your Numbers
As a Regional Estimator, you'll need to demonstrate your numerical skills. Brush up on your understanding of cost estimation and pricing strategies. Be prepared to discuss how you approach creating competitive quotes and what factors you consider when assessing risks.
✨Showcase Your Collaboration Skills
This role involves working closely with various teams. Think of examples where you've successfully collaborated with others, whether it's internal teams or external stakeholders. Highlight your communication skills and how you ensure everyone is on the same page during the estimating process.
✨Prepare for Scenario Questions
Expect questions that assess your problem-solving abilities. Prepare for scenarios where you might need to handle missing information or tight deadlines. Think about how you would prioritise tasks and ensure accuracy under pressure, as this will be crucial in your role.
✨Research the Company and Industry
Familiarise yourself with the company’s projects and the manufacturing/construction sector. Understanding their market position and recent developments will help you tailor your responses and show genuine interest. It also gives you a chance to ask insightful questions at the end of the interview.
